Mastercard TAGDev Scholarship 2.0 For Africans (Fully-Funded)

Join Us on WhatsApp

The Regional Universities Forum for Capacity Building in Agriculture (RUFORUM) in partnership with Mastercard Foundation and several other universities in Africa, is offering the Mastercard TAGDev Scholarship.

The Transforming African Agricultural Universities to Meaningfully Contribute to Africa’s Growth and Development (TAGDev 2.0) program seeks to strengthen universities and TVET institutions to better serve communities by skilling and empowering Africa’s young people and their institutions to drive inclusive, equitable, and climate-resilient transformation of agriculture and agrifood systems.

The program will support young African students who are economically disadvantaged but academically competent to enable them cto omplete their studies.

Eligibility 

  • Be a national of Uganda and East African countries implementing the common East Africa Higher Education Protocol (Uganda, Kenya, Tanzania, Rwanda, Burundi and South Sudan).
  • Be economically disadvantaged, from marginalized communities, and/or coming from conflict and post-conflict areas in Uganda.
  • Be less than 30 years for undergraduate and less than 35 years for master’s studies at the time of this call.
  • Should have completed secondary school and/ or diploma for a Bachelor’s degree application not more than two years from the time of this call. For refugees and internally displaced persons, they should have completed their studies at the previous level at most four years before.
  • The applicant should meet admission criteria to the eligible Programs in Gulu University.
  • Demonstrate interest in agriculture, agribusiness and entrepreneurship
    vii. Demonstrate leadership qualities.
  • Have commitment to working in agriculture and agricultural value chains.
  • Have a strong commitment to community transformation.
  • Female candidates are highly encouraged to apply.

Benefits

The benefits of the Mastercard TAGDev Scholarship include a full board comprehensive scholarship that covers:

  • tuition fees, research costs, workshop and conference costs,
  • living expenses including stipend and hostel, laptop, internship attachment,
  • community engagement and field attachment, and entrepreneurship training.
